@helia/* modules should throw readable errors if CIDs with mismatched codecs are passed #377

E.g. a CID suitable for use with @helia/json has the .code value 0x200 - if a CID without this codec is passed to @helia/json.get it should error saying something like:

The passed CID had an incorrect codec, it may correspond to a non-JSON block
